Ask family, … WebJul 31, 2024 · Cultural story assumes that a family brings to therapy not only a story of their idiosyncratic family problems, but that this story has been developed within the context of society's stories about gender, life cycle, ethnicity, class, and race. To utilize cultural story in therapy, therapists need to know something about various cultures.
